Late win with the OVER in San Antonio 3-1 Monday. That's 4-1 for the week already pushing us to 294-213-13.

Denver Nuggets@Washington Wizards UNDER 211.0
Okay, now let's have fun with math: Wizards is playing 3 games in 4 night and is a 3-5-0 ATS team on the second game of a back to back night. On a 3-4 set up, they are 2-4 SU and 3-3 ATS and 3-3 O/U as well. What's interesting is that they average almost 92 ppg on that area while allowing almost a 100 ppg which perhaps opens a case on a Denver play as well. That's an average of 192 ppg which is a comfortable 15 points below the set total.

Wizards are 6-16 O/U at home as to the Nuggets' 6-12 O/U on the road which gives us a bit of confidence with the trend backing us. Right now, using the average of both teams' game Washington (averging 198 per game) combined with Denver (211) easily averages 204.5 but that's just simple math. 202 points is taken from when you take their home-road production. Their last 5 on the other hand averages to 207. That's around 4 to 9 points discrepancy given both teams play up to it. Since both team seem to be trending on losing, Nuggets is 6-11 ATS on the road 5-13 SU and also 9-12-3 ATS after resting a day between games, we can expect say around 8 total point of error for the numbers we stated which leads us to concluding that it may be pretty close to the total at the end of the game.

Still going with the UNDER here given the trend and averages which ended up a couple of points below the set total. I also take it that the Washington will respond to the Nuggets at home given a short spread. Being a different team on the road for the Nuggets helps a lot as well.
